A delightful dose of nostalgia and comedy is making waves online as Fahadh Faasil and Kalyani Priyadarshan, along with their co-stars from the upcoming movie 'Oduṁ Kuthira Chāaduṁ Kuthira', have recreated an iconic scene from the classic Malayalam comedy film 'Mookkilla Rajyathu'. The fun reel, shared by Kalyani Priyadarshan, features Fahadh Faasil, Vinay Forrt, Suresh Krishna, Althaf Salim, and Anuraj, and has quickly gone viral, drawing warm appreciation from fans and fellow actors alike.
The video cleverly intersperses snippets of the original scene from 'Mookkilla Rajyathu' with the recreation, adding to the nostalgic charm. Kalyani playfully captioned the video as " 'Oduṁ Kuthira Chāaduṁ Kuthira' acting workshop video leaked," sparking excitement and laughter among viewers.
'Mookkilla Rajyathu', a cult comedy, is fondly remembered for its hilarious scenes and witty dialogues, making the recreation a welcome treat for Malayalam cinema fans. The recreated scene appears to be the "acting-practice" scene. The effort put in by the 'Oduṁ Kuthira Chāaduṁ Kuthira' team to bring back the iconic moment has been lauded by many, including actress Malavika Mohanan, who commented, "Ten out of ten to whoever came up with this idea".
'Oduṁ Kuthira Chāaduṁ Kuthira', directed by Althaf Salim, is generating significant buzz as a fun entertainer with Fahadh Faasil and Kalyani Priyadarshan in the lead roles. The film is slated for release on August 29, coinciding with the Onam festival. The movie also features Lal, Vinay Forrt, and Suresh Krishna in pivotal roles, promising a mix of humor and whimsy. Kalyani Priyadarshan will be seen as a whimsical, fantasy-driven lover in the movie.
The Onam season appears to be promising a plethora of films. Besides ‘Oduṁ Kuthira Chāaduṁ Kuthira', Kalyani Priyadarshan has another film, 'Lokah: Chapter 1 – Chandra,' which is releasing on August 28. This film, directed by Dominic Arun and starring Kalyani Priyadarshan and Naslen, is generating significant buzz. The movie introduces Chandra, a mysterious woman in Bangalore, observed by two unemployed bachelors, and will feature cameo appearances by Dulquer Salmaan and Tovino Thomas. Also releasing for Onam is Mohanlal's 'Hridayapoorvam', which is said to be a feel-good family entertainer.
The recreation of the 'Mookkilla Rajyathu' scene has not only provided a delightful throwback for fans but has also amplified the anticipation for 'Oduṁ Kuthira Chāaduṁ Kuthira'. The chemistry between the cast and their comedic timing have been noted as highlights, making it a highly anticipated release for the festive season. With bookings already open in Kerala, audiences are eager to witness the comedic ensemble cast in action. 'Oduṁ Kuthira Chāaduṁ Kuthira' is produced by Ashiq Usman and will be distributed by Central Pictures AP International.
